Crime overview

Middle Street area has the 15th lowest crime rate of 29 local areas in Walkergate , and the 351st lowest crime rate of 894 local areas in Newcastle upon Tyne .

This postcode forms a relatively safe pocket compared with the surrounding streets. Neighbouring areas record much higher crime levels, even though this postcode itself remains comparatively low-crime.

The overall crime rate in the area around Middle Street (NE6 4DB) in the last 12 months was 55.9 per 1,000 residents and was 22.1% lower than the Walkergate average (71.7 per 1,000 residents). In the last 12 months, this area’s most reported crimes were Public order with 8 offences recorded. The least common crime was Drugs with 1 case , up 100.0% compared to 2025. The fastest-growing crime category was Drugs ( 100.0% YoY). The sharpest decline was Anti-social behaviour ( -50.0% YoY).

Violent crimes totalled 12 (≈ 39.5 per 1,000 residents). Year-over-year these were falling ( -14.3% ). Over the last decade, overall crime has falling ( -34.4% comparing early vs recent averages) .

In the area around Middle Street (NE6 4DB), the main crime hotspot is near Middle Street East. Police recorded 34 crimes here, including 20 violent or public-order offences. All these locations are within roughly 0.3 miles.
